Traditional International Transfers Can Create Friction

Traditional bank transfers remain an
option for many businesses receiving money from overseas.

However, international transactions can
involve multiple steps and intermediaries.

Businesses may encounter:

Additional
transfer fees

Foreign
exchange costs

Longer
settlement times

Complicated
payment instructions

Manual
reconciliation

Limited
payment visibility

These challenges may be manageable for
occasional transactions.

They can become more significant when a
company receives international payments regularly.

Managing USD to PHP With Payoneer

Currency conversion is another important
consideration for Philippine businesses receiving international revenue.

A business may receive USD from a US
customer but have most of its operating expenses in Philippine pesos.

This creates an important planning
question around USD to PHP Payoneer conversion.

Understanding the applicable exchange
rate and conversion costs can help businesses estimate how much international
revenue may ultimately be available in PHP.

PayPal vs Payoneer Philippines: What Should Businesses
Consider?

Another common search among Philippine
users is PayPal vs Payoneer Philippines. Both platforms can serve international
payment needs, but their features, supported use cases, fees, and withdrawal
options can differ.

Businesses should compare providers
based on their specific requirements rather than choosing solely on brand
familiarity.

Important factors to consider include:

Receiving payments

How international customers can pay
you

Currency support

Which currencies you need to receive
and manage

Withdrawals

Available options for accessing local
funds

Fees

Transaction, withdrawal, and currency
conversion costs

Business use

Whether the platform fits your
transaction volume

Support

Available customer service and
assistance

Scalability

Whether the solution can support
future growth

For a Philippine freelancer, the best
option may differ from the needs of an outsourcing company receiving large
recurring B2B payments.
